DRAFT: Resilience and and Recovery Standard

Tags Standard

Purpose

This standard establishes requirements for resilience, recoverability, operational continuity, backup, restoration, and recovery capabilities for University-managed technology solutions.

The standard defines the controls necessary to ensure workloads can withstand failures, recover from disruptions, restore services and data, and support ongoing business, academic, research, and operational functions.

Resilience Principles

Resilience by Design

Resilience and recovery requirements shall be incorporated into solution design rather than added after deployment.

Failure Assumption

Technology solutions should assume failures will occur and shall support recovery without unacceptable operational impact.

Recoverability

Services, applications, configurations, and data shall be recoverable following failures, service disruptions, accidental deletion, corruption, or disaster events as required by approved recovery objectives.

Operational Continuity

Technology solutions should support continued operations during disruptions when practical and appropriate to business and operational requirements.

Recovery Validation

Recovery capabilities shall be periodically validated to ensure recovery objectives remain achievable as technology, workloads, data, dependencies, and business requirements evolve.

Operational Sustainability

Recovery architectures should use supportable, maintainable, repeatable, and appropriately automated approaches that can be consistently operated throughout the workload lifecycle.

Availability Requirements

Technology solutions shall implement availability capabilities appropriate to their business criticality, operational requirements, and approved recovery objectives.

Availability capabilities may include:

  • Component redundancy
  • Service redundancy
  • Failure isolation
  • Automated health detection
  • Failover capabilities
  • Degraded operating modes

Availability capabilities shall not be treated as a replacement for backup, restoration, or recovery capabilities.

Backup Requirements

Technology solutions shall implement backup capabilities appropriate to workload requirements, data protection requirements, operational objectives, and approved recovery objectives.

Backup capabilities should support:

  • Data recovery
  • Application recovery
  • Configuration recovery
  • Restoration activities
  • Protection from accidental deletion
  • Protection from corruption
  • Operational continuity

Backup data shall be protected according to the classification, retention, access, encryption, and security requirements applicable to the source data.

Backup capabilities shall be monitored and periodically validated to confirm that protected data and configurations can be restored.

Workload Classification Alignment

Innovation Workloads

Innovation Workloads shall implement resilience and recovery capabilities appropriate to experimentation, data protection, ownership accountability, and operational support requirements.

Limited recovery commitments shall be documented when an Innovation Workload does not require formal backup, restoration, or continuity capabilities.

Enterprise Workloads

Enterprise Workloads shall implement availability, backup, recovery, restoration, monitoring, and operational continuity capabilities appropriate to enterprise business requirements and approved recovery objectives.

Regulated Workloads

Regulated Workloads shall implement enhanced recovery, resilience, continuity, validation, monitoring, governance, and compliance requirements appropriate to the applicable regulatory, contractual, institutional, or research obligations.

Regulated Workloads shall use approved recovery architectures and shall complete formal recovery validation activities appropriate to their requirements.
